With the Pro-28 you must not let the batteries go completely flat or remove the batteries for too long otherwise the unit loses all stored channels and settings. Either that or leave it plugged into the powerpack all the time.
Like westernwedgy said, you'll need to find all the frequencies you were using before. The unit has only 30 channels so you need to enter frequencies you listen to and avoid dead freqs, duplicates and linked channels. Here's what I have on mine (I only have WAPOL channels, one for each metro district at the moment):

Code: Select all
Channel Freq
1 467.900 (Ch3, probably not used any more)
2 468.025 (Southside J)
3 468.150 (City G)
4 468.350 (Mirrabooka Z)
5 468.475 (Ch26, probably not used any more)
6 469.000 (Freo V)
7 469.025 (North N)
8 469.175 (East H)
